Benefits of Handwriting Practice for Kindergarteners

Kindergarten is an exciting time for young learners, and one of the essential skills they need to develop is handwriting. Free printable kindergarten handwriting worksheets can be a valuable resource for parents and teachers to help children practice and improve their writing skills. These worksheets are designed to be fun and engaging, with colorful illustrations and simple exercises that make learning to write a enjoyable experience.

Handwriting practice is crucial for kindergarteners as it helps develop their fine motor skills, hand-eye coordination, and cognitive abilities. By using free printable kindergarten handwriting worksheets, children can learn to write letters, numbers, and simple words in a structured and progressive manner. These worksheets can also help identify any difficulties or challenges a child may be facing, allowing parents and teachers to provide targeted support and guidance.

To get the most out of free printable kindergarten handwriting worksheets, it's essential to use them in a way that is engaging and interactive. Parents and teachers can try using different colored pencils or markers to make the worksheets more visually appealing, or incorporating games and activities that make handwriting practice a fun and enjoyable experience. By providing positive reinforcement and encouragement, adults can help kindergarteners develop a love of writing and a strong foundation in handwriting skills that will last a lifetime.
